چکیده

R spider is a web-based tool for the analysis of a gene list using the systematic knowledge of core pathways and reactions in human biology accumulated in the Reactome and KEGG databases. R spider implements a network-based statistical framework, which provides a global understanding of gene relations in the supplied gene list, and fully exploits the Reactome and KEGG knowledge bases. R spider provides a user-friendly dialog-driven web interface for several model organisms and supports most available gene identifiers. R spider is freely available at http://mips.helmholtz-muenchen.de/proj/rspider.
